Cross coverage ignore bins
WebEntire range is broken up into 4 bins bins range [4] = {[0: $]}; // If the number of bins cannot be equally divided for the given range, then // the last bin will include remaining items; Here there are 13 values to be // distributed into 4 bins which yields: // [1,2,3] [4,5,6] [7,8,9] [10, 1, 3, 6] bins range [4] = {[1:10], 1, 3, 6}; // A single … http://www.testbench.in/CO_13_CROSS_COVERAGE.html
Cross coverage ignore bins
Did you know?
WebThe cross-coverage allows having a cross product (i.e. cartesian product) between two or more variables or coverage points within the same covergroup. In simple words, cross … http://www.testbench.in/CO_13_CROSS_COVERAGE.html
Web9.8.3 Excluding Cross Coverage Bins 26 •As before use ignore_bins to reduce the # of cross coverage bins •Use binsof & intersect to specify cross coverage bins to ignore covergroup CovPort; direction: coverpoint tr.direction; port: coverpoint tr.port { bins zero = {0}; bins middle = {[1:6]}; bins maximum = {7}; } cross direction, port ... WebCoverage report:-----VARIABLE : cover_point_y Expected : 1 Covered : 1 Percent: 100.00 Covered bin-----g12_15 Number of times g12_15 hit : 4 Similarly, transition bins can define wildcard bins. ... Wildcard Bins Ignore Bins Illegal Bins Cross Coverage Coverage Options Coverage Methods System Tasks Cover Property.
WebApr 10, 2024 · ignore_bins are used to specify a set of values or transitions associated with a coverage point that can be explicitly excluded from coverage. For example, the following will ignore all sampled values of 7 … Webcp_var3: coverpoint var3; cp_cross_var1_var2_var3:cross cp_var1,cp_var2,cp_var3 {. ignore_bins ignore = binsof (cp_var1) intersect {0} &&. binsof (cp_var2) intersect {1};} This is my code which …
http://testbench.in/CO_11_IGNORE_BINS.html
WebA set of values or transitions associated with a coverage point can be explicitly excluded from coverage by specifying them as ignore_bins. Ignore bin syntax can be used for dynamic coverage bin disabling and can be used for modelling coverage shape syntax of VERA. Example : ignore bins creation quotes about working smarter not harderWebSep 9, 2024 · 1 Answer Sorted by: 1 Organizing bins of a cross is very different from a coverpoint. You generally want to ignore bins you don't want or change the way you collect the coverpoints. In this case I think you want to break up cp_a into three coverpoints and create three crosses. shirley west midlandshttp://testbench.in/CO_11_IGNORE_BINS.html quotes about working smarterWebAug 23, 2010 · Another point that we have utilized is the order of precedence that the language imposes on the illegal/ignore/normal bin definition. The priority order is as: illegal_bins: ... But this construct has limited functionality and only disables coverpoint/bin in cross coverage calculation thus providing limited functionality as explained below. quotes about working through challengesWebThis makes use of the ignore_bins construct which specifies the set of bins that is out of the scope of the FSM arc coverage, and will be excluded from the coverage measurements. The ignore_bins bin is constructed to define the irrelevant combinations of state transitions, and condition values to the possible arcs of that particular transition ... quotes about working to liveWebNov 21, 2024 · It can be done: command_cp : coverpoint my_valid_commands { bins valid_commands [] = { [my_valid_commands.first:my_valid_commands.last]}; first and last are methods of the enum, which return the first and last values respectively. These are then used as part of a range. quotes about working together at workWebamiq_blog / amiq_sv_cross_coverage_bin_ignore / test_CrossQueueType.sv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. Cannot retrieve contributors at this time. quotes about working through adversity